IKEA – Brimnes Cabinet

Standard

These are the Brimnes cabinets I bought for my studio. I love them so much I bought 4 more for my Living Room!

They are soooo heavy I decided to pay the $50 shipping fee. They deliver and will bring the shipment into 1 room of your house. Worth every penny!

Front Yard!!

Standard

When I moved in almost 7 years ago, I was moving a sprinkler every 15 minutes because my house has NEVER had a sprinkler system. I gave up moving the hose a couple of years ago. I also have never had any decent water pressure. So to make a long story shorter – I found a well guy – he was able to add enough air to my water pressure tank so it could service a sprinkler system.

Ignore the paint falling off the house – that’s another story, lol. This is the front of the house before calling E & M Landscaping in Brighton. Efren and his crew seriously had their work cut out for them. They removed all the dirt/grass, weeds, dead 6′ trees and dug a brand new sprinkler and drip system!
